Design Elegance

1966-Buick-Wildcat

At first glance, the 1966 Buick Wildcat exudes an air of sophistication and power. The designers at Buick masterfully crafted a sleek and aerodynamic body that embraced the curvaceous styling trends of the mid-1960s. The pronounced front grille, adorned with the iconic Buick tri-shield emblem, commands attention and sets the tone for the car's commanding presence on the road.

1966-Buick-Wildcat

The Wildcat's long hood and sweeping lines contribute to its muscular yet graceful silhouette. Chrome accents, including sleek bumpers and elegant side moldings, add a touch of glamour that was emblematic of the era. The distinctive "VentiPorts" – porthole-like embellishments on the front fenders – were a signature Buick design element, serving both as a nod to the brand's heritage and as a stylish touch that distinguished the Wildcat from its contemporaries.

Performance Prowess

1966-Buick-Wildcat

Under the hood, the 1966 Buick Wildcat roared to life with a range of powerful engine options, cementing its status as a performance-oriented luxury vehicle. The Wildcat's standard powerplant was the Wildcat 445 engine, a 7.0-liter V8 marvel that delivered 340 horsepower and an impressive 465 lb-ft of torque. This engine, coupled with a smooth-operating automatic transmission, provided an exhilarating driving experience that was both refined and powerful.

1966-Buick-Wildcat

Buick also offered a GS (Gran Sport) package for the Wildcat, further enhancing its performance credentials. The GS option included a higher-output engine and specialized suspension components, appealing to those who sought a more spirited driving experience. Whether cruising on the highway or conquering city streets, the 1966 Buick Wildcat demonstrated that luxury and performance could coexist seamlessly.

Interior Opulence

1966-Buick-Wildcat

Step inside the 1966 Buick Wildcat, and you are enveloped in an ambiance of luxury and comfort. The spacious interior was meticulously designed to pamper both driver and passengers. Plush bench seats upholstered in premium materials provided a comfortable haven for long journeys, while the expansive dashboard showcased a symphony of gauges and controls.

1966-Buick-Wildcat

Buick spared no expense in outfitting the Wildcat with opulent features. Power windows, power seats, and air conditioning were available, ensuring that occupants experienced the epitome of automotive luxury. The attention to detail extended to the smallest touches, from the quality of the materials to the chrome accents and wood-grain trim, creating an interior space that exuded refinement.
